Hotel Description

Pfrontener Hof, located at Tiroler Str. 174, 87459 Pfronten, Germany, offers a picturesque getaway at the base of the breathtaking Alps. The hotel is just a minute’s walk from the Pfronten-Steinach train station, providing easy access to the surrounding region. This charming property is nestled amidst serene meadows, offering stunning views of the Alps and is only 2.4 km from the majestic Falkenstein Castle. For those seeking outdoor adventure, the Alpspitzbahn mountain railway and its famous toboggan run are located just 10 km away. Public transportation is easily accessible, with the Pfronten-Steinach train station just a short walk away, providing a direct link to nearby towns and attractions. For those arriving by air, Memmingen Airport is about a 56-minute taxi ride from the hotel, or a 4-hour 21-minute transit journey. Guests can easily explore the region’s renowned attractions such as the fairy-tale Neuschwanstein Castle, only 18 minutes away by car, or Hohenschwangau Castle, just 19 minutes from the hotel. Nature lovers can explore the beautiful Tannheimer Tal valley, 20 minutes away, or relax by Hopfensee, a peaceful lake located 23 minutes away. The Alpsee, a scenic lake surrounded by mountain views and offering boat rentals, is just an 18-minute drive from the hotel.
